我正在尝试过滤LINQ查询,但它不接受我的where子句,我不知道要使用哪种Lambda函数。
这就是我想要的,但这会引发错误。
var query = from s in _db.Students where s.Payments == null orderby s.LastName select s;
答案 0 :(得分:1)
假设Payments
不是Students
的字段,而是表示与此Payment
相关的Student
项集合的属性,请尝试此查询:< / p>
var query = from s in _db.Students where !s.Payments.Any() orderby s.LastName select s;